Scientists map hidden shoulder tendon that may explain mysterious injuries

NCT ID NCT06441903

First seen May 01, 2026 · Last updated May 24, 2026 · Updated 2 times

Summary

This study looked at a recently discovered tendon in the shoulder called the delto-pectoral tendon (DPT). Researchers used ultrasound to see and measure this tendon in 46 adults with upper limb problems. The goal was to understand its role in the shoulder's structure and how it might relate to certain injuries. This is an observational study, meaning it did not test any treatment.
